Praechlamys valoniensis
Taxonomy
Pecten valoniensis was named by Defrance (1825).
It was recombined as Chlamys valoniensis by Newton (1923) and Yin and McRoberts (2006); it was recombined as Chlamys (Chlamys) valoniensis by Aberhan (1998); it was recombined as Praechlamys valoniensis by Damborenea (2002) and Damborenea (2012).
